Summary
Traces the history of Massachusetts from 8000 B.C. when hunter-gatherer clans traveled there, through more than 150 years as a European colony, to 1788 when it became the sixth state in the Union
Table Of Contents
The people of the dawn -- Saints, strangers, and sachems -- The Bay Colony -- The shot heard 'round the world -- The sixth state
